Film 44

From the Audiovisual Identity Database, the motion graphics museum



Background

This is the production company of Peter Berg. It is named after an early project of Berg known as Truck 44.

1st Logo (October 3, 2006-January 22, 2012)

Nickname: "The Rectangle"

Logo: On a black background, we see a rectangle with a white square in it. In the black part we see the word "FILM" in white and in the square we see the numbers "44" in black.

FX/SFX: None.

Music/Sounds: Football players grunting.

Availability: Uncommon. Seen on Friday Night Lights and the short lived U.S. adaptation of Prime Suspect.

2nd Logo (June 26, 2009-)

Logo: TBA.

Variants:

  • On Virtuality, the logo is still and shares the screen with the BermanBraun logo.
  • On The Leftovers, the logo is still and has more grayish look.
  • On Dare Me, the logo is still in the white background.

FX/SFX: The letters moving.

Music/Sounds: None.

Availability: The animated version appeared on Battleship and Lone Survivor. The still version was seen on the HBO television series, The Leftovers.
